{"id":6746,"date":"2023-05-08T10:40:42","date_gmt":"2023-05-08T08:40:42","guid":{"rendered":"https:\/\/wp.delphin.de\/?post_type=glossar&#038;p=6746"},"modified":"2026-06-18T12:34:46","modified_gmt":"2026-06-18T10:34:46","slug":"analog-digital-measuring-time","status":"publish","type":"glossar","link":"https:\/\/www.delphin.de\/en\/glossar\/analog-digital-messzeit\/","title":{"rendered":"Analog-digital measuring time (AD measuring time)"},"content":{"rendered":"<p class=\"wp-block-paragraph\">The <strong>Analog-digital measuring time<\/strong> describes the period of time that a <a href=\"https:\/\/www.delphin.de\/en\/analog-digital-converter\/\" data-type=\"post\" data-id=\"11756\">Analog-to-digital converter<\/a> (AD converter) is required to determine the digital measured value of an analog input signal. It therefore determines how quickly analog signals are recorded and converted into digital values.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">If only a single channel is active, the AD measurement time corresponds to the sample rate of the system. In measurement and testing technology, the AD measurement time is crucial for the resolution of time-critical measurements and for the correct acquisition of fast signal curves, e.g. in the event of pressure surges, vibrations or transient currents.<\/p>","protected":false},"featured_media":0,"template":"","class_list":["post-6746","glossar","type-glossar","status-publish","hentry"],"acf":[],"_links":{"self":[{"href":"https:\/\/www.delphin.de\/en\/wp-json\/wp\/v2\/glossar\/6746","targetHints":{"allow":["GET"]}}],"collection":[{"href":"https:\/\/www.delphin.de\/en\/wp-json\/wp\/v2\/glossar"}],"about":[{"href":"https:\/\/www.delphin.de\/en\/wp-json\/wp\/v2\/types\/glossar"}],"wp:attachment":[{"href":"https:\/\/www.delphin.de\/en\/wp-json\/wp\/v2\/media?parent=6746"}],"curies":[{"name":"wp","href":"https:\/\/api.w.org\/{rel}","templated":true}]}}
